Climate Impact & Sustainability Data (2021)

Reporting Period: 2021

Environmental Metrics

Total Carbon Emissions:1,157 metric tons of CO2e
Scope 1 Emissions:148 (2021)
Scope 2 Emissions:103 (2021)
Scope 3 Emissions:905 (2021)
Renewable Energy Share:Not disclosed
Total Energy Consumption:142.1 Btu/lb (2021)
Water Consumption:0.039 gallons per pound

Environmental Achievements

  • Reduced trash output by an average of 4 tons per year over the last five years
  • Increased diverted waste by an average of 2 tons during the past five years
  • Generated 21,194.46 kWh of renewable energy from solar panels
  • Avoided creating 4.9t of CO2 because of solar use
  • Consolidated Pacific Northwest trucking routes, eliminating 104,511 miles over four years

Social Achievements

  • Implemented a hybrid work model, improving recruiting and retention
  • Broke production goals, processing 2,205 drums of honey
  • SAVE the BEE added 7 new brand partnerships
  • Donated 44,982 pounds of food to local charities
  • 15 employees gave 49.5 hours of volunteer time
  • Provided $21,000 in support of school garden projects and food banks
  • Educated over 1500 people on honey bee preservation
  • Funded training for 60 growers on pollinator habitat
  • Cross-trained 105 coffee farmers in beekeeping in Latin America

Governance Achievements

  • Became a Certified B Corporation in 2016
  • Developed more rigorous supply chain requirements and revised Responsible Sourcing Code in 2019
  • Adopted a “best-value” approach to supplier selection in 2021 considering environmental and social practices

Environmental Challenges

  • 40% increase in the price of honey in 2021
  • Impacts of COVID-19 affecting operations and supply chains
  • Stricter revision in B Corp assessment methodology
  • Slight increase in water use due to change in sales product mix
Mitigation Strategies
  • Increased domestically sourced products by 2.2% YOY
  • Strong water conservation practices (capturing and reusing water)
  • Added additional heating measures to improve product quality and efficiency
  • Restructuring fleet routes and utilizing fuel-efficient trucks
